2018 KOPRI North Greenland Sirius Passet collection (modified)
This entry includes the Early Cambrian fossils from Sirius Passet, North Greenland, collected by 2016-2018 KOPRI expedition. The collections include various kinds of marine invertebrates, representing morphology of the early stage of animal evolution. Total of ca. 2000 kg of fossils were collected during 2016-2018 expedition. The Early Cambrian fossils will help us understand the rise of the first animals during the Cambrian Explosion.
